Instead of having a Connection mutable object that holds the state of the connection to each host, we now have immutable objects only. We keep two sets, one with all the hosts, one with the blacklisted ones. Once we blacklist a host we associate it with a DeadHostState which keeps track of the number of failed attempts and when the host should be retried. A new state object is created each and every time the state of the host needs to be updated.
